Showing 1 agency in Landrum, SC
Landrum Ins Agency Inc
- Personal
- Business
- Life
104 S Shamrock Ave, Landrum, SC, 29356-1653
Open Now 333.2 miles
Not sure which agency to choose?
Let us recommend an agency based on your insurance needs.
Find a recommended agent